Heidi Klum on the end of naps and why 2007 is a sad year
Model Heidi Klum, 34, currently making the rounds promoting Victoria’s Secret’s latest creation, spoke with the hosts of Good Day LA about a range of topics, including one most moms can relate to — the end of the nap.
Our daughter [Leni], at 3 years old, doesn’t nap anymore. She’s in swimming lessons, she wants to play tennis with me, she wants to jump around, pick flowers. She wants to be occupied all the time. It’s just different!
Definitely Leni, she’s up, she wants to learn and she’s like, ‘I want to learn this and I want to know that.’ She’s pretty amazing. She almost learned how to swim in four lessons. We’re very proud of her. [It's strange, going from] seeing your kid walk for the first time and now she’s diving into the pool.
That’s not to say that little brothers Henry, 22 months, and Johan, 8 months, get left out of all the fun.
Our house is like Toys R Us — huge playground outside, trampoline,slides, the swings. [Parenthood] definitely has changed our home a lot in the lastthree years. When you have a newborn it’s different; when they get olderthey want to be entertained. They want to do things all the time.
Heidi also spoke about the media attention on her body after three kids — and shares that yes, pregnancy, childbirth, and nursing changed her too. However, she feels it was all worth it.
People always say your body changes a lot after you have kids — and it does! But it’s worth it for me. The children are more important than myself. But I have not forgotten about myself. I enjoy my life more than ever now that I have this big family that I always wanted.
Joking about her consecutive 2004, 2005, and 2006 deliveries, Heidi laughs,
[2007] is a very sad year — I’m not pregnant!
